Watched something on YouTube about Newey leaving Redbull and if he were to go today Redbull could, if they really wanted to, stop him from working until 2027 as he's under contract to them until then. Most likely would be an enforced 12 months gardening leave unless they let him do less which is highly unlikely (why would they as it would hand an advantage to whatever team he joins?). This means that if he were to leave today he couldn't actually work for anyone until mid 2025 this would be too late for the next Gen of cars as they the design would already be well underway by then. But as we all know things can change quickly in F1 and I'm sure even joining part way though the development of a new concept he would majorly influence it's direction.

They also said he could just retire as he doesn't need the money and he's nothing to prove.

It's going to be interesting to see and his next move could well influence the whole of F1 for a while.
